A PHILIPPINES MENS CAP

Lot # 31 (Sale Order: 31 of 601)      

Gaddang People of Northern Luzon, carved of a single section of wood, textured and embellished with shell flaps and strands of beads. Traditionally worn by Gaddang men of...more bachelor status, a small pipe and tobacco were often kept inside. First half of the 20th century. Overall length 23cm. Minor wear, some strands reattached. Condition II

AN INDIAN FAKIR’S CRUTCH

Lot # 42 (Sale Order: 42 of 601)      

Typical of the supports affected by mendicants who were often seated for long periods, likewise useful as a mace and musket-rest. With wrought steel hilt, the wooden haft...more contains a long thrusting blade.Latter19th century. Well worn. Overall length 54.2cm. Condition III

MINIATURE ALGERIAN MIQUELET MUSKET BY EDUARDO RUIZ

Lot # 50 (Sale Order: 50 of 601)      

A miniature Algerian miquelet musket made entirely by hand, the stock carved of hardwood with matchlock mechanism, barrel, triggerguard and bands all superbly detailed in...more metal. With characteristic powderhorn. In its fitted handmade hardwood case with brass hardware and panel marked, ALEMANIA 1553, signed on the reverse by the artist, E. RUIZ. 1940-1950. Famed miniature artist and gunsmith Eduardo Ruiz was a native of Barcelona who crafted only 340 unique miniature antique guns during the 1940s. He traveled widely in order to study first- hand the museum examples he selected for his miniatures, and none was ever duplicated; each is unique. Eduardo Ruiz used silver, copper and other metals as well as fine hardwoods and exotic materials such a bone, antler and tusk in his artwork. He also crafted each presentation case to suit the size of each specific piece, using fine brass hardware and setting a presentation plaque on the lid of each one for the owner’s initials. The underside always bears his distinctive signature. Overall length 21.5cm. Condition II
